Default Brewing 20%ABV alcohol

Some time back I said I would make a thread about this....well since I am down to my last 4 bottles , now would be a good time, I will update this thread as I am actually doing it.
So, first thing you need to do is (assuming you have some brewing kit already)
purchase a kit or get all the bits separately, I used to get mine from a brewing shop in Hougton Le Spring but now I get it from ebay and at the same time I usually get my topshelf spirit concentrates as well, which is always
Southern haze, Vodka, Irish whiskey and Dry vermouth, Southern haze being my favorite as it is amazingly close to Southern comfort....all can be had from this ebay shop... here is a link
http://www.ebay.co.uk/itm/2210344764... 4.m1497.l2649

This is an awsome price especially as it includes 11kg of monohydrate dextrose or brewing sugar to you or me, if you want a nice clean taste then this is the stuff to use....ordinary granulated sugar is crap...I've tried it.
What you will need to end up with 5 gallon of alcohol is .....a 5 gallon brewing bucket some sterilizing solution a piece of siphon tubing and bottles or containers to store the finished product in. I always use an aquarium heater to to keep the wash at a stable temp of 24 -25 centigrade but it not essential.
